Often … Historically, women have been critical to the family's life: making almost everything used by the family and tribe. They have cultivated and processed a variety of crops; prepared the food; prepared game and fish; worked skins to make clothing and footwear, as well as storage bags, the covering of tipis, and other items. Webb20 sep. 2024 · The Dakota people are a Native American tribe who traditionally inhabited the plains of what is now Minnesota, North and South Dakota, and Nebraska. The Dakota were known for their skill in hunting and their knowledge of the land. They were also known for their canoes, which were essential for transportation on the rivers and lakes of the area.
